APC ( http://pecl.php.net/package/APC ) is an opcode cache that compiles the forum into an intermediate language. It's a bit dodgy, but when it works, the forum goes about 2.5x as fast and uses less processor time.

We are still hosted at the same place we were at - they suddenly worked out that they had a degraded SAN. Once they fixed that (which just happened to coincide within a week of my submitting a ticket on slow disk performance), our disk speed went up to normal SATA levels. Thus the forum feels snappy. I'm giving them a chance to keep these levels up.

In the meantime, I'm likely to move us to lighttpd with XCache. Lighttpd uses about 1/10th the RAM of Apache for a slightly faster performance level, leaving more RAM for MySQL to cache more of the forum's active working set, thus improving responsiveness again.
